Bodycam Footage Released Showing Jeremy Renner Snowplow Accident Scene
Newly released body camera footage captures firefighters and sheriff's deputies responding to actor Jeremy Renner following a near-fatal snowplow accident in January. The footage details the emergency response efforts at the scene. Renner, known for his role as an "Avengers" actor, sustained more than 30 broken bones and other severe injuries in the incident.
